Step 1: Site Inspection and Assessment

Technicians start with a thorough property inspection. This includes checking:

  • Available space for indoor and outdoor units

  • Ductwork condition for residential A/C installation

  • Electrical panel capacity

  • Ventilation pathways and airflow

This step ensures the selected system matches the home layout and meets cooling demands efficiently. 

Step 2: Installing the Indoor Unit

For central or ductless systems, indoor unit placement is critical:

  • Central Air: Installed in the attic, basement, or utility room with ductwork connecting all rooms.

  • Ductless A/C: Mounted on walls or ceilings for targeted cooling without extensive ductwork.

Proper positioning improves efficiency, ensures even airflow, and enhances overall comfort throughout the property. 

Step 3: Installing the Outdoor Unit

The outdoor condenser is installed on a stable, level surface with adequate ventilation:

  • Keep units clear of obstructions for airflow

  • Ensure proper distance from walls or landscaping for maintenance access

  • Connect refrigerant lines, electrical wiring, and drainage for optimal performance

A correctly installed outdoor unit is essential for long-term system reliability. 

 

Step 4: Electrical and Refrigerant Connections

Certified technicians handle all electrical connections to meet safety standards:

  • Wiring is connected to the main panel

  • Circuit breakers and fuses are installed as needed

  • Refrigerant lines are charged and sealed to prevent leaks

These steps ensure safe operation and efficient cooling for commercial A/C and residential systems alike. 

Step 5: Testing and Calibration

After installation, the system undergoes testing:

  • Power up the system and verify all components function correctly

  • Check airflow and temperature across different zones

  • Inspect for leaks, unusual noises, or vibrations

  • Calibrate thermostats and smart controls

Testing guarantees the system operates efficiently and maintains comfortable indoor conditions. 

 

Step 6: System Handover and Maintenance Tips

Once the A/C system is installed:

  • Homeowners receive instructions on operation and basic troubleshooting

  • Maintenance schedules are recommended for filters, coils, and refrigerant levels

  • Professional support is available for repairs or seasonal servicing

Following these guidelines prolongs system lifespan and keeps energy costs low. 

Common Installation Mistakes to Avoid

Avoid these errors for a successful A/C installation:

  • Incorrect sizing of the system for the space

  • Poor placement of indoor or outdoor units

  • Inadequate insulation or duct sealing

  • Improper refrigerant charging

  • DIY electrical work without professional expertise

FAQs

1. How long does an A/C installation take?
Most residential installations take 1–2 days; commercial systems may take longer depending on complexity.

2. Can I install a ductless system myself?
DIY installation is not recommended. Professional installation ensures safety, efficiency, and code compliance.

3. How often should I maintain my A/C system?
Schedule maintenance at least once a year, ideally before peak cooling seasons.

4. What’s the difference between central and ductless A/C?
Central air uses ductwork to cool multiple rooms, while ductless units provide targeted cooling without ducts. 

5. Does professional installation affect warranty coverage?
Yes, most manufacturers require licensed professional installation to maintain warranty protection.
